To find the relationship between the number of students and the number of tables, we can set up a proportion.

Let's denote the number of students as "S" and the number of tables as "T".

From the given information, we know that 8 students can sit around one table, and 48 students can sit around six tables.

So, we can set up the proportion as follows:

8 students / 1 table = 48 students / 6 tables

To write this proportion in fraction form without reducing it to the lowest terms, we can simply write:

8/1 = 48/6

Therefore, the relationship between the number of students and the number of tables, in fraction form without reducing, is 8/1 = 48/6.
